Over the last few years, there has been a substantial growth in broadband Internet access worldwide driven by intensifying competition and by regulatory measures to improve competitor access to local loops. In the fixed broadband business, asymmetric digital subscriber lines (ADSL) remain the key technology, followed by cable networks.
